Brachial plexus injuries can be prevented

The brachial plexus is a group of nerves that regulate movement of the shoulder hand, and arm. It is prone to injury during labor or later in life, and may result in Erb's palsy. This condition can cause weakness, pain and an numbness. It could also affect the elbow, wrist and fingers. Fortunately, it can be prevented with a reasonable medical treatment.

Brachial plexus injuries can occur in difficult births, where the skull of the baby is tucked behind the pelvic bone of mother's or during a violent birth. This can stretch or tear the nerves, causing paralysis of the arms. The injuries can be caused by a doctor's inattention or a medical procedure.

Minor brachial-plexus injury can be healed over time. However, it may take several months. If the nerves aren't healed, a surgeon can perform the procedure of a nerve graft or transfer. These procedures use a healthy section of a different kind of nerve to replace the damaged area.

Some children may never regain the full function of their arms and hands. If the injury is severe enough, surgery can help improve the condition of the patient. Physical therapy and pain medicine are usually part of medical treatment. Other therapies, such as electrical stimulation, are also possible. These techniques help improve muscle strength, range of motion and flexibility.

Erb's Palsy Lawsuits

The brachial plexus nerves within the arms control the sensation and movement in the arm, shoulder and neck, as well as the hand. They connect smaller nerves from these regions to the spinal cord. These nerves are susceptible to damage when they are stretched by pulling forcefully on the shoulders or head. This can lead to painful conditions, like Erb's palsy.

In Erb's palsy lawsuits, families can seek compensation for medical expenses and other costs associated with the condition of their child. They may also seek damages due to lost income and wages. The legal process begins by filing a complaint in the court, and then serving it to the defendants. It is typically a hospital or doctor.

Once the plaintiff has filed a lawsuit, the defendants are given 30 days to respond. During this time both sides will collect evidence to support their claims. This will include expert reports. The expert report will be written by a doctor who is experienced in treating Erb's Palsy injuries.

Negotiating an agreement is the next step. The majority of Erb's Palsy lawsuits are settled out of court. It is advantageous for both parties since it is time-saving and saves money.

Erb's palsy settlements

Medical negligence during childbirth can result in serious birth injuries such as erb's palsy. Families with children suffering from this condition may seek compensation from an attorney and hold negligent medical personnel accountable. Settlements can be used to pay for medical care or support services as well as other expenses relating to this condition.

The amount of the amount of money awarded in a lawsuit will differ depending on the severity of damage and the actions or inactions that caused the injury. Some families have received settlements of millions of dollars in these cases. The value of a case can be determined by the costs of future treatments or past economic losses (such as medical bills and lost wages) and suffering and suffering.

Medical malpractice claims are complex and difficult to prove. To win a lawsuit, plaintiffs must demonstrate that the doctor's deviance from the accepted standard of practice was the cause of the injury. In some cases, the jury can award punitive damage. These damages are designed to punish the medical professional for their mistake and discourage others from making the same mistake.

Erb's Palsy is the result of the stretching of the brachial plexus which is a nerve system which control movement of the shoulder, arm and hand. It can be caused by a range of complications during labor and delivery such as breech birth and shoulder dystocia as well as induced labor. It can be triggered by medical negligence or negligence committed by doctors nurses and other healthcare professionals.

It is possible to receive financial compensation for your child if he or she has suffered Erb's Palsy as a result of medical errors. The amount of your claim will depend on the severity of your child's injury and the estimated future costs for treatment.
